Corneal endothelial cell count is measured by ?

A
Specular microscope
B
Ophthalmoscope
C
Synoptophore
D
Amsler's grid
High-Yield Explanation
Ans. is 'a' i.e., Specular microscope Corneal endothelium is examined with specular microscope, which allows a clear morphological study of endothelial cells including photographic documentation. The cell density of endothelium is around 3000 cells/mm2 in young adults, which decreases with advancing age.
